Step 1
Preheat oven to 400 F.
Step 2
Trim the green beans and cut into 2-3 inch long pieces.
Step 3
Bring a pot of water to boil. Once it starts boiling, drop in the beans and cook for 3 minutes. If you like them softer, you can cook for an extra minute. Drain and set aside.
Step 4
Melt the butter and pan sear the onions until they are partially caramelized on high heat. Add in the garlic and sauté for another 30 second.
Step 5
Add in the mushrooms and sauté for 2-3 minutes. Add in the flour and mix well.
Step 6
Pour in the chicken broth, heavy cream, salt and pepper. Mix well to avoid any clumps.
Step 7
Lower the heat to medium and let the sauce simmer to thicken up. Do not boil. The sauce should just simmer.
Step 8
Once the sauce thickens up, add in the green beans. Mix together to coat well with the sauce and top with the crispy onions.
Step 9
Bake for 10-15 minutes until bubbly and then remove from the oven.
Step 10
Let it cool for a couple of minutes before serving.
